Chandigarh, March 6 -- Farmers associated with the Samyukta Kisan Morcha (SKM) on Wednesday claimed they were not being allowed to head towards Chandigarh for a planned 'dharna' in support of their various demands.
In view of the dharna, barricades have been set at the Chandigarh-Mohali border points and security beefed up.
The SKM, which is a conglomerate of more than 30 farmer bodies, has given a call for a week-long sit-in in Chandigarh starting March 5 in support of their various demands.
The outfit said farmers, who left for Chandigarh in tractor-trolleys and other vehicles on Wednesday morning, were being stopped by the Punjab Police.
